What is a Sideboard Cabinet? A sideboard cabinet, also known simply as a sideboard or buffet, is a versatile piece of furniture typically found in dining rooms, living rooms, or hallways. It’s characterized by a long, low profile and may feature drawers, cabinets, shelves, or a combination of these storage options. Sideboards come in various styles, ranging from modern and minimalist to traditional and rustic, making them suitable for any interior design scheme.


Practical Uses of Sideboard Cabinets:


Storage: One of the primary purposes of a sideboard cabinet is to provide additional storage space. Whether you need to store extra dishes, linens, or servingware in the dining room or keep everyday essentials organized in the living room, a sideboard offers ample storage options to declutter your space.


Display: Beyond storage, sideboard cabinets are also ideal for displaying decorative items such as vases, artwork, or family photos. Utilize the top surface of the sideboard to showcase your favorite pieces and add a personal touch to your home decor.


Entertaining: When hosting gatherings or dinner parties, a sideboard can serve as a convenient serving station. Use the top surface for serving appetizers or drinks, while the storage compartments below keep dining essentials within easy reach.


Design Tips for Choosing the Perfect Sideboard Cabinet:


Consider Size: Before purchasing a sideboard cabinet, measure the available space in your room to ensure it fits comfortably without overcrowding the area. If you have a smaller space, opt for a compact or narrow sideboard such as a small sideboard to maximize functionality without sacrificing style.


Evaluate Storage Needs: Assess your storage needs and choose a sideboard with drawers, cabinets, or shelves that accommodate your belongings effectively. A sideboard with drawers is ideal for organizing smaller items, while a sideboard with doors can conceal larger items and keep them out of sight.


Match Your Style: Select a sideboard cabinet that complements your existing decor and reflects your personal style. Whether you prefer a sleek and modern design or a rustic and distressed finish, there’s a sideboard to suit every taste and aesthetic.


Mix and Match: Don’t be afraid to mix and match different furniture pieces to create a cohesive look in your space. Pair a contemporary sideboard with vintage-inspired accents for an eclectic vibe, or coordinate your sideboard with other pieces from the same furniture collection for a cohesive aesthetic.
